WebFeb 17, 2024 · Plymouth Brethren, community of Christians whose first congregation was established in Plymouth, Devon, England, in 1831. The movement originated in Ireland and England a few years earlier with groups of Christians who met for prayer and fellowship. Biblical prophecy and the Second Coming of Christ were emphasized. WebJun 2, 2024 · The Brethren were pervasive in Lowland Scottish society during the twentieth century. At the beginning of the century in Scotland, they had spilt into three main sections: the Open Brethren, the Exclusive Brethren, and the Churches of God. Impacted deeply by the revivals of the Great Awakening of the 18th century, our founding … masking for spray paintingWebThe name 'Brethren' was applied to those within the movement because of their habit of referring to each other as 'brother' or 'sister'. It being the nineteenth century, the archaic plural of the King James Version, 'Brethren', was the name that quickly stuck with them.
